Littelfuse 0672008.MXEP Fuse - Equivalent & Substitute Parts
Part Overview
The Littelfuse 0672008.MXEP is an 8A 250VAC glass cartridge fuse with axial through-hole mounting. This component is classified as obsolete, making equivalent substitute parts necessary for ongoing system maintenance and new design implementations. The glass construction and fast-blow response time are critical functional characteristics for circuit protection applications requiring rapid fault isolation.

Key Parameters
| Parameter | Value |
|---|---|
| Current Rating | 8 A |
| Voltage Rating (AC) | 250 V |
| Response Time | Fast Blow |
| Mounting Type | Through Hole |
| Package Type | Cartridge, Non-Standard (Axial) |
| Breaking Capacity | 50 A @ Rated Voltage |
| DC Cold Resistance | 0.0088 Ohms |
| Approval Agencies | CSA, UL |
Substitute Part Grouping Explanation
Substitution of the 0672008.MXEP is determined by matching the following critical electrical and mechanical parameters:
- Current Rating: 8 A (exact match required)
- Voltage Rating: 250 V AC (exact match required)
- Response Time: Fast Blow (functional equivalence)
- Mounting Configuration: Through Hole, Axial cartridge format
- Breaking Capacity: 50 A @ Rated Voltage (minimum threshold)
- Approval Certifications: UL or cULus compliance
The primary distinction between the main part and its substitute lies in the cartridge material composition: glass versus ceramic. Both materials satisfy the electrical performance requirements while maintaining compatibility with the same physical mounting footprint and circuit protection specifications.
Parameter Comparison
| Parameter | 0672008.MXEP (Glass) | 0874008.MXEP (Ceramic) | Match Status |
|---|---|---|---|
| Current Rating (Amps) | 8 A | 8 A | Exact |
| Voltage Rating - AC | 250 V | 250 V | Exact |
| Response Time | Fast Blow | Fast Blow | Exact |
| Mounting Type | Through Hole | Through Hole | Exact |
| Package / Case | Cartridge, Non-Standard (Axial) | Cartridge, Non-Standard (Axial) | Exact |
| Breaking Capacity @ Rated Voltage | 50 A | 50 A | Exact |
| DC Cold Resistance | 0.0088 Ohms | 0.0087 Ohms | Equivalent |
| Melting I²t | 33.2 | 43.97 | Ceramic Higher |
| Approval Agency | CSA, UL | cULus | Compliant |
| Operating Temperature Range | Not Specified | -55°C ~ 125°C | Ceramic Specified |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ant | Exact |
| Product Status | Obsolete | Active | Substitute Active |
Engineering Selection Recommendations
The Littelfuse 0874008.MXEP ceramic cartridge fuse is the direct substitute for the obsolete 0672008.MXEP glass cartridge fuse. Both components maintain identical electrical ratings (8A, 250VAC), response characteristics (Fast Blow), and mechanical compatibility (Through Hole, Axial mounting).
The 0874008.MXEP offers the advantage of active product status with established supply chain availability (2725 units in stock versus 962 for the obsolete part). The ceramic construction provides a defined operating temperature range (-55°C to 125°C), whereas the original glass part does not specify temperature limits. Both components carry equivalent regulatory compliance: the original holds CSA and UL approvals, while the substitute carries cULus certification, which encompasses both Canadian and US standards.
The ceramic substitute exhibits a higher melting I²t value (43.97 versus 33.2), indicating slightly different thermal response characteristics within the fast-blow classification. This difference remains within acceptable parameters for equivalent circuit protection performance at the specified 8A rating.
Frequently Asked Questions (FAQ)
Q: Can the 0874008.MXEP ceramic fuse directly replace the 0672008.MXEP glass fuse?
A: Yes. Both components share identical current ratings (8A), voltage ratings (250VAC), response times (Fast Blow), mounting configurations (Through Hole, Axial), and breaking capacities (50A). The ceramic construction of the substitute does not affect electrical compatibility or circuit protection function.
Q: What is the physical size difference between these two fuses?
A: The glass fuse measures 0.154" diameter × 0.433" length (3.90mm × 11.00mm). The ceramic substitute measures 0.142" diameter × 0.394" length (3.60mm × 10.00mm). Both fit the same axial cartridge mounting footprint, though the ceramic version is slightly more compact.
Q: Are there regulatory compliance differences?
A: The original glass fuse carries CSA and UL approvals. The ceramic substitute carries cULus certification, which satisfies both Canadian and US regulatory requirements. Both components are ROHS3 compliant and REACH unaffected.
Q: Why does the ceramic fuse have a higher melting I²t value?
A: The melting I²t (33.2 for glass versus 43.97 for ceramic) reflects material-specific thermal characteristics. Both values maintain fast-blow response classification and do not affect the 8A circuit protection function. The difference is inherent to ceramic versus glass construction and remains within acceptable engineering tolerances for this application.
Q: Is the ceramic substitute available in the same packaging?
A: The original glass fuse is listed as non-standard packaging. The ceramic substitute is available in bulk packaging, reflecting its active product status and current manufacturing availability.
